    “In the police video, two officers approach the suspect, who appears to be wearing a holster, as he stands by another officer. As one officer grabs for the suspect's wrist, the suspect pulls away and runs. The video, which has all faces blurred and no audio, pauses on a shot of what appears to be a gun on the suspect's hip. The shooting of the suspect is not shown in the video.”
